qBittorrent 4.2 release

Submitted by torrent client release qBittorrent 4.2.0, written using the Qt toolkit and developed as an open alternative to µTorrent, close to it in terms of interface and functionality. Among the features of qBittorrent: an integrated search engine, the ability to subscribe to RSS, support for many BEP extensions, remote management via a web interface, sequential download in a given order, advanced settings for torrents, peers and trackers, a bandwidth scheduler and an IP filter, interface for creating torrents, support for UPnP and NAT-PMP.

qBittorrent 4.2 release

In the new version:

  • The PBKDF2 algorithm is used to hash passwords for the screen lock and access to the web interface;
  • Icon conversion to SVG format completed;
  • Added the ability to change the interface style using QSS style sheets;
  • Added "Tracker entries" dialog;
  • At the first start, a random selection of the port number is provided;
  • Implemented transition to Super Seeding mode after the time limit and traffic intensity are exhausted;
  • Improved the implementation of the built-in tracker, which now better complies with the BEP (BitTorrent Enhancement Proposal) specifications;
  • Added an option to align a file to a block boundary when creating a new torrent;
  • Added support for opening a file or calling a torrent by pressing Enter;
  • Added the ability to delete a torrent and related files after the specified limit is reached;
  • Now you can select several items at once in the dialog with the list of blocked IPs;
  • Returned the ability to pause the check of torrents and force a re-check of completely unstarted torrents;
  • Added file preview command activated by double click;
  • Added support for libtorrent 1.2.x and stopped working with versions less than 1.1.10.
